Comprehensive Coding Interview Problem Masterclass: 200+ Topics Unveiled

ViciHub · 18/05/2023

Embark on a journey to master coding interview problems with this comprehensive course that covers over 20+ of the most popular topics. With 200+ problems, including 4 new additions every week, you will gain valuable insights into various coding challenges and solutions.

The course spans a wide range of topics, including:

  1. Merge Intervals
    • Understanding Merge Intervals and Intervals Intersection
    • Conflicting Appointments
  2. Two Pointers
    • The Idea of Two Pointers and Types of Solutions
    • Two Sum
    • Remove Duplicates from Sorted Array
    • 3 Sum
    • Pair with Target Sum
    • Squaring a Sorted Array
    • Triplet Sum to Zero
    • Triplet Sum Close to Target
    • Triplets with Smaller Sum
    • Subarrays with Product Less than a Target
    • Dutch National Flag Problem
  3. Fast & Slow Pointers
    • Linked List Cycle using Floyd’s Cycle Detection Algorithm
    • Happy Numbers
    • Ugly Number
    • Middle of the LinkedList
    • LinkedList Cycle
    • Start of LinkedList Cycle
  4. Bitwise Manipulation
    • Single Numbers
    • Flipping an Image
    • Single Number II
    • Single Number III
  5. Greedy Technique
    • Introduction to Greedy Algorithms
    • Bulbs
    • Highest Product
  6. Disjoint Sets
    • Largest Permutation
    • Meeting Rooms
    • Distribute Candy
    • Seats
    • Assign Mice to Holes
    • Majority Element
    • Gas Station
  7. Island Patterns
    • Introduction to Matrix
    • Number of Islands Explanation and Code
    • Number of Distinct Islands Explanation and Coding
    • Count Sub Islands
    • Max Area of an Island
    • Island Perimeter
    • Flood Fill
    • Wall and Fates
    • Minesweeper
    • Surrounded Regions
    • Find All Groups of a Farm Land
  8. Topological Sort
    • Introduction to Graph Problems
    • Topological Sort
    • Kahn’s Algorithm
    • Implementing Topological Sort
    • Course Schedule
    • Alien Dictionary
    • Minimum Height Trees
    • All Ancestors of a Node in a Directed Acyclic Graph
    • Build a Matrix With Conditions
    • Find All Possible Recipes from Given Supplies

…and much more!

Prepare to excel in coding interviews with this in-depth masterclass, where you will unravel the secrets behind solving a vast array of coding problems. Each topic is thoroughly explained, allowing you to build strong foundations and enhance your coding skills. With regular additions of new problems, you will be well-equipped to tackle any coding challenge that comes your way!

Who this course is for:

  • Software Engineers who want to ace coding interviews in top tech firms

Requirements

  • python
  • basic idea of Data Structures and Algorithms
  • Leetcode account

Last Updated 2/2023

About Instructor

ViciHub

504 Courses

+1 enrolled
Not Enrolled

Course Includes

  • 9 Lessons